Navigating Roof Replacement Services: What You Need to Know
Getting a replacement roof is a major investment, and it’s important to approach the undertaking with cbt careful thought. First, gather several estimates from reputable roofing businesses. Don't just focus on the charge; evaluate their experience , insurance , and licenses . Always request a detailed, written agreement outlining the scope of work, materials to be used (like asphalt shingles, metal roofing, or tile), warranty details, and payment timeline. It’s also wise to check online reviews and ask for references from previous clients . Before any work commences, ensure they pull the necessary authorizations from your local government. Finally, discuss debris disposal procedures and how they'll protect your property during the operation.

Essential Considerations Before Replacing Your Roof
Replacing your roof is a significant investment, and it's crucial to plan thoroughly beforehand. Don’t just consider the visual appeal ; there are several key factors to evaluate. First, examine your existing roof’s condition – is it merely worn , or does it have underlying problems ? Getting a professional assessment from a reputable roofing firm is absolutely necessary. Next, think about your budget; roofing expenses can vary greatly depending on materials and the roof’s area. Then, research different roofing options , such as asphalt shingles, metal, tile, or wood shakes, considering their longevity, upkeep , and impact on your home's resale price . Finally, check with your local authorities about any regulations needed for the project and consider potential disruptions to your daily life.
